Terms of Business for the Introduction of Permanent Staff

This is a contract between:

(1)  Promote People Limited, trading as Promote People carrying on business as an employment agency (“the Employment Agency”); and

(2)  Hever Castle Limited trading as Hever Castle (“the Client”).

Scope of Agreement

1.1 The parties hereby agree that this Agreement will govern every engagement by the Client, or an associated company of the Client, of every applicant notified by the Employment Agency to the Client from time to time (“Applicant”).

1.2 For the purpose of this Agreement, “Engagement” shall include every such fixed-term contract engagement, and shall include any use of an Applicant in the circumstances set out in clause 1.1, whether directly or indirectly (for example, where an Applicant provides services through a limited company) and whether full-time or part-time, and whether under a contract of service or for services, or under an agency, licensee, franchise, commission only, partnership agreement, or otherwise.

Acceptance and Authority to Act

  1. These terms are deemed to be accepted by the Client in respect of each Applicant with effect from notification by the Employment Agency to the Client of the relevant Applicant. The Client authorises the Employment Agency to act on its behalf in seeking Applicants and, if the Client so requests, shall advertise for such Applicants through such methods as are agreed with the Client.

Standards Required

3.1 The Client agrees to provide to the Employment Agency sufficient information to enable the Employment Agency to assess the suitability of each relevant Applicant for each relevant Engagement. In this regard, the Client in particular agrees to provide the following information:

(a) the identity of the person who it is proposed will engage the relevant Applicant (this must be notified in respect of every proposed Engagement, to ensure that the correct associated company of the Client is identified), and, if applicable, the nature of the person’s business.

(b) the date on which it is proposed that the Engagement should begin, and the duration, or likely duration, of the Engagement.

(c) the position to be filled, including the type of work which the relevant Applicant would be required to do, the location at which and the hours during which he or she would be required to work.

(d) any risks to health or safety relevant to the Engagement, and what steps have been taken by the Client to prevent or control such risks.

(e) the experience, training, qualifications, and any authorisation which are necessary (or which are required by law or by any professional body) for the relevant Applicant to possess in order to work in the position, and any expenses payable by or to the relevant Applicant.

(f) the minimum rate of pay and any other benefits to be offered in respect of the relevant position, and the intervals at which they would be paid; and

(g) where applicable, the length of notice which a successful Applicant would be required to give and entitled to receive, to end the Engagement.

The Client agrees to provide the above information in writing and in good time before the commencement of the Engagement.

3.2 Subject to clause 3.1, the Employment Agency shall take reasonably practicable steps to ensure that the Applicant is aware of all applicable requirements for the Engagement.

3.3 The Employment Agency shall make reasonable endeavours to ensure the suitability of the relevant Applicant for the Engagement. However, the Client must also satisfy itself as to the suitability of the relevant Applicant and shall be responsible for taking up and/or confirming any references (including the confirmation of any professional or academic qualifications or any authorisation required by law) provided by the relevant Applicant and/or the Employment Agency before engaging such Applicant.

3.4 The Client shall be responsible for verifying that Applicant has the right to work in the United Kingdom, for the arrangement of any medical examinations and/or investigations into the medical history of any Applicant to satisfy any medical and other requirements or qualifications required by law.

Introduction: When Payable

4.1 Subject to clause 5 an introduction fee (“Introduction Fee”) shall be payable by the Client to the Employment Agency in respect of any Engagement subsequent to notification by the Employment Agency to the Client (whether orally or otherwise) of the relevant Applicant.

4.2 The Client agrees to notify the Employment Agency in writing of the acceptance by the relevant Applicant of an Engagement together with details of the Applicant’s gross remuneration (see 5.2 below), as soon as practicable following such acceptance.

4.3 The Introduction fee is payable within 7 days of the date of the relevant invoice from the Employment Agency to the Client. The invoice will be raised on the start date of the Applicant. For the avoidance of doubt payment must be made by electronic funds transfer.

Introduction Fee: Refunds

6.1 Subject to clause 6.2, if the relevant Applicant leaves the Client’s employment (other than through redundancy constructive or unlawful dismissal) or serves notice within 8 weeks of commencement of the relevant Engagement, we will deliver the entire recruitment process again without any compromise in service level. Very few placements we make result in an early resignation or a customer's decision to bring employment to close. If the early stages of employment do not go to plan, we offer our full support.

6.2 For the re delivery of the recruitment service the following steps must have been taken:

  • The relevant departure is notified by the Client to the Employment Agency in writing within 7 days:

and

  • The Client has paid to the Employment Agency the Introduction Fee in full within 7 days of the date of relevant invoice.

6.3 Should the Client or any associated company of the Client subsequently engage the Applicant within the period of six calendar months from the relevant date of departure, a full Introduction Fee calculated in accordance with clause 5 above becomes payable, notwithstanding any previous fees paid to the Employment Agency. For the avoidance of doubt, there shall be no entitlement to a refund of any kind following such subsequent Engagement.

Liability

7.1 Subject to clause 7.3 below, the Employment Agency shall not be liable to the Client arising out of or in connection with this Agreement or in relation to the engagement or use of the Applicant or for (i) any loss of or damage to profit, revenue, savings, data, use, contract, goodwill, or business or (ii) any indirect or consequential loss or damage, in each case howsoever caused or arising.

7.2 The term “howsoever caused or arising” when used in this clause 7 shall be construed widely to cover all causes and actions giving rise to liability, including but not limited to (i) whether arising by reason of any misrepresentation (whether made prior to and/or in this Agreement), negligence, breach of statutory duty, other tort, breach of contract, restitution or otherwise and (ii) whether arising under any indemnity and (iii) whether caused by any total or partial failure or delay in supply of the services of the Applicant by the Employment Agency.

7.3 Nothing in this Agreement shall limit or exclude any party’s liability for fraud or for death or personal injury caused by the negligence, or to the extent otherwise not permitted by law.
